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I practice driving with a buddy or relative rather of a driving school?
Yes, this is called private practice (privat øvelseskjøring). However, the accompanying individual must be at least 25 years of ages and must have held a legitimate Class B license constantly for the previous 5 years. Both the student and the supervisor need to show a red "L" (Ledsager) indication on the back of the automobile.
2. Is it much better to take lessons for a manual or automated vehicle?
While automatic cars are progressively popular, taking a test in a manual automobile (manuell girkirke) grants you the right to drive both manual and automatic automobiles. If you pass your test in an automated automobile, your license will have code 78, restricting you to driving automatics just.
3. For how long is the waiting time for the driving tests?
Waiting times change depending upon the season and area. In major cities like Oslo or Bergen, waiting lists for dry runs can extend from a number of weeks to a couple of months. It is highly encouraged to book your tests well ahead of time.
4. What medical requirements must I fulfill?
All applicants should submit a self-declaration of health. For Affordable norwegian driver's license specific conditions (such as diabetes, vision disabilities, or neurological disorders), an official medical certificate (legeattest) from a physician is compulsory.
